Does my client’s situation sound familiar?
A client recently shared with me that work had snuck into all of her available time – from the moment she got on the train at 8am to late in the evening: she missed her son’s bedtime twice, skipped her gym sessions (lots to do and a presentation to prep for). The result was crippling anxiety by the end of the week and it’s no wonder – these are immense pressures.
One of the keys to juggling work and family is setting effective boundaries
It’s a tricky balance we’re all trying to navigate, when trying to deliver huge workloads, meet up to expectations that we have of ourselves, at both work and home, and juggle a family.
